Flat Roof Construction in Fredericksburg, VA
Flat roof construction services involve the design, installation, and replacement of flat roofing systems commonly used on commercial buildings, apartment complexes, and some residential properties in Fredericksburg, VA. These projects typically include installing new flat roofs on new structures or replacing existing flat roofing materials that have reached the end of their lifespan. Property owners interested in this service should understand the different types of flat roofing materials available, such as membrane, built-up, or modified bitumen, and consider factors like durability, weather resistance, and maintenance requirements before requesting a project.
Before requesting flat roof construction services, homeowners and property owners usually want to know about the scope of work involved, including surface preparation, insulation options, and waterproofing methods. It’s also helpful to understand the expected lifespan of the roofing system, potential for future repairs, and how the installation process might impact the property. Clarifying these details can help ensure the chosen roofing solution aligns with the property's needs, budget, and long-term performance expectations.

Flat Roof Construction Questions
What types of flat roofs are commonly constructed? Flat roofs are often built using materials like built-up roofing (BUR), modified bitumen, or single-ply membranes such as TPO and EPDM, depending on the project needs.
What should property owners consider before starting flat roof construction? It's important to assess the building's structure, drainage requirements, and local building codes to ensure proper design and durability.
How long does a flat roof construction typically last? The lifespan varies based on materials and maintenance, but properly constructed flat roofs generally last between 15 to 25 years.
What are common project types for flat roof construction? Flat roof construction is often used for commercial buildings, extensions, or additions to existing structures requiring a level roof surface.
